2. Precision Agriculture
new tractors are at the forefront of precision agriculture, a farming approach that utilizes technology to optimize crop yields and reduce input costs. These machines are equipped with GPS technology, auto-steer systems, and data management software that enable farmers to precisely control the planting, fertilizing, and harvesting processes. By accurately mapping fields, monitoring soil conditions, and applying inputs in a targeted manner, new tractors help farmers achieve higher yields while minimizing waste and environmental impact.

3. Comfort and Safety
Modern tractors are designed with the comfort and safety of operators in mind. With spacious cabs, ergonomic seating, and advanced suspension systems, these machines provide a comfortable working environment for long hours in the field. Additionally, new tractors are equipped with safety features such as roll-over protection structures (ROPS), seat belts, and visibility enhancements that ensure the well-being of operators. By prioritizing operator comfort and safety, new tractors not only improve the overall farming experience but also reduce the risk of accidents and injuries.

6. Connectivity and Automation
new tractors are equipped with advanced connectivity features that enable farmers to monitor and control their equipment remotely. With telematics systems, wireless data transfer, and mobile applications, farmers can track the performance of their tractors, analyze field data, and make informed decisions in real-time. Furthermore, new tractors are increasingly incorporating automation technologies such as auto-steer, automatic section control, and variable rate applications that enhance operational efficiency and accuracy. By embracing connectivity and automation, farmers can streamline their workflow, optimize input applications, and ultimately increase their bottom line.
